A recent Nintendo Direct presentation on June 10, 2026, showcased a variety of new game announcements, trailers, and updates. Among the key reveals were a confirmed remake of 'The Legend of Zelda: Ocarina of Time' for the Nintendo Switch 2 and a new 'Xenoblade' game scheduled for 2027. Additionally, a closed network test for FromSoftware's 'The Duskbloods' was announced.

Context

Nintendo Direct presentations are a key platform for Nintendo to announce new games and updates. 'The Legend of Zelda: Ocarina of Time' is considered one of the greatest video games of all time, and its remake for the Nintendo Switch 2 is highly anticipated.
